More VRAM allows your computer to load more and higher resolution textures or 3D meshes onto your GPU, as well as render images at higher resolutions (multiple monitors is the same as having a higher resolution). When your GPU does not feature enough VRAM, it will load its ressources onto the system RAM instead. WebOct 5, 2024 · The Infinity Fabric can be set higher than 1,800MHz. After Effects 22.0 or later: We recommend a … WebIt is worth mentioning that it does depend on the architecture being used. There have been numerous graphics cards over the years that worked closely with system ram and even a fair number that directly used system ram as their storage space. Fundamentally, the proximity of the memory just involves how quickly the GPU can get data.

WebDec 25, 2024 · RAM is essentially a device’s short-term memory. It reads information that an application or operating system might need in the near future, and stores it temporarily for quick access by the CPU ...
